Primary Function
Responsible for supervising and overseeing the Pharmacists in order to provide optimum clinical care. Supervises the Lead Pharmacy Technicians and the Pharmacy Technicians in the preparation and dispensing of pharmaceuticals.
Responsibilities
Directs and assigns employees’ work activities in department. Posts and assigns open shift on “Bid” shift. Maintains reports in overseeing the responsibilities for part-time and per diem employees work assignments. Monitors Kronos for early, late and unscheduled time off for all Pharmacists. Monitors and evaluates staff performance.
Communicates directly and indirectly with medical, nursing and pharmacy staff regarding medicinal care of patients. Attends all pertinent meetings concerning employees, (including technicians) med management, computer systems and any other meetings as appropriate.
Devises and implements policies/procedures, new systems and services related to pharmaceutical and IV dispensing.
Maintains the current posting of the formulary and IV preparation list. Assures quality pharmaceuticals are used in the most cost effective manner.
Oversees the training of new employees in the day to day policies and procedures. Ensures that all new employees are well versed in computer skills and policies and procedures and are trained in the areas and shifts that they will be assigned to.
Performs duties of staff pharmacist as needed, including covering of all shifts.
Ensures that all employees follow safety procedures including the handling of all hazardous materials and report all work related accidents.
Serves as backup to Director to cover vacations and beeper call.
Supervises all related activities with Butler Hospital patient orders during Butler Hospital Pharmacy off hours. Maintains communications with Butler Hospital regarding formulary and procedure changes to all appropriate Pharmacists.
Performs all other related duties as assigned.
Job Qualifications and Specifications
A Bachelor’s degree in Pharmacy and a minimum of three year’s job-related experience or equivalent is required. RI License is also required.
